Hi, I wanted to create some static pages using rails and used rails g controller Staticpages main movie song book Which has created a controller file "static_pages_controller.erb" and view files under /views/static_pages/main.html.erb etc
I have created a form using form_for on my main page which has a drop down menu for selecting one of "movie, song, book" and a submit button using <%= form_for :mode do |f| %> <div class="field"> <%= f.label :mode %><br /> <%= f.select :mode, ['Please select one', 'Movie', 'Book', 'Song'] %> </div> <div class="actions"> <%= f.submit "Submit" %> </div> <% end %> My controller file looks like this class StaticPagesController < ApplicationController def main end def movie end ... end A click on submit on my main page generates 'No route matches POST "/static_pages/main" . Do i have to create a func for post? If so since the static pages class is same for the remaining movie,book, song how do i handle submits from other pages?
